About Annville-cleona HS

Annville-cleona HS is a public high school in Annville, PA, part of Annville-Cleona SD. Annville-cleona HS serves approximately 477 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 12.6:1 student-teacher ratio. Annville-cleona HS has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.1 out of 10 and ranks #1,559 of 2,846 schools in PA.

Structured state assessment records for Annville-cleona HS show 68%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 73%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

Nearby Alternatives

Families considering Annville-cleona HS may also want to explore other high schools in the area. Palmyra Area SHS (rated 7.6/10, 4.3 miles away, in nearby Palmyra), which scores notably higher. Additionally, Lebanon SHS (rated 3.9/10, 4.7 miles away, in nearby Lebanon), a more accessible option. For more schools in Annville, see our Annville schools guide .
